A 21-year-old software engineer was stabbed to death in busy Parry’s Corner on Tuesday by her ex-boyfriend after she and her family reportedly decided not to proceed with the marriage plans.
After killing her, the youth committed suicide by stabbing himself.
The deceased were identified as Karthika and Rajarathinam, 27, of Manickam Nagar, Thiruvotriyur.
Karthika, the only child of bakery shop-owner Senthamizh Selvan, fell in love with Rajarathinam, a native of Kanyakumari and ITI diploma-holder, of the same neighbourhood and working in a two-wheeler service centre.
Karthika worked in a software firm in Rajiv Gandhi Salai after completing B.Sc. computer science.
Trouble began when Karthika’s family called off the marriage on her suggestion.
On Tuesday morning, Rajarathinam reached Parry’s Corner to meet Karthika.
At the bus stop, after a heated argument, he stabbed her.
“The girl suffered stab injuries on her neck, chest and stomach. She died on the spot. The youth stabbed himself after the incident. He died in the hospital,” the police said.
